MySQL数据库:如何实现数据的唯一选择性?

mysql 唯一选择

时间:2025-07-14 04:58


MySQL:数据库领域的唯一选择 在当今数据驱动的时代,数据库的选择对于企业的数据存储、管理和分析至关重要

    MySQL,作为开源关系型数据库管理系统(RDBMS)的佼佼者,凭借其卓越的性能、高度的可扩展性、灵活的使用方式以及强大的社区支持,在众多数据库产品中脱颖而出,成为众多企业和开发者的唯一选择

    本文将从性能、成本效益、可扩展性、易用性、社区支持以及安全性等多个方面,详细阐述MySQL为何能够成为数据库领域的唯一选择

     一、卓越的性能表现 MySQL以其出色的性能表现赢得了广泛的认可

    它采用了高效的存储引擎架构,如InnoDB,支持事务处理、行级锁定和外键等高级功能,使得MySQL在处理高并发读写操作时能够保持出色的稳定性和响应速度

    此外,MySQL还提供了丰富的查询优化工具,如查询缓存、索引优化和查询重写等,进一步提升了数据库的查询性能

     在实际应用中,MySQL能够轻松应对千万级甚至亿级数据量的存储和查询需求

    许多大型互联网公司,如腾讯、阿里巴巴等,都选择MySQL作为其核心业务系统的数据库支撑,这充分证明了MySQL在处理大规模数据时的卓越性能

     二、显著的成本效益 成本效益是企业选择数据库时不可忽视的重要因素

    MySQL作为开源软件,其基础版本完全免费,企业无需支付昂贵的许可费用

    这不仅降低了企业的初期投入成本,还使得企业在后续的使用和维护过程中能够节省大量的资金

     此外,MySQL的开源特性还意味着企业可以自由地定制和修改数据库以满足特定的业务需求

    这种灵活性使得企业能够根据自身的实际情况进行技术选型,避免了因技术垄断而带来的高昂成本

     三、高度的可扩展性 随着业务的不断发展,企业对数据库的性能和容量需求也在不断增加

    MySQL凭借其高度的可扩展性,能够轻松应对这种变化

    MySQL支持主从复制、读写分离等高级功能,使得企业可以根据业务需求灵活地扩展数据库的性能和容量

     同时,MySQL还支持分布式数据库架构,如MySQL Cluster和Sharding-Sphere等,使得企业能够将数据分散到多个节点上,实现数据的水平扩展

    这种分布式架构不仅提高了数据库的吞吐量和响应时间,还增强了数据的可用性和容错性

     四、易用性:简化管理,加速开发 MySQL以其简洁明了的语法和友好的用户界面,大大降低了数据库管理的复杂度

    无论是初学者还是有经验的数据库管理员,都能够快速上手并熟练掌握MySQL的使用技巧

     此外,MySQL还提供了丰富的管理工具,如MySQL Workbench、phpMyAdmin等,使得数据库的设计、管理和监控变得更加直观和便捷

    这些工具不仅提高了数据库管理的效率,还降低了因人为操作失误而导致的数据库故障风险

     对于开发者而言,MySQL提供了丰富的API和驱动程序,支持多种编程语言(如Java、Python、PHP等),使得开发者能够轻松地将数据库集成到应用程序中

    这种易用性不仅加速了开发进程,还提高了应用程序的稳定性和性能

     五、强大的社区支持:持续创新,共享智慧 MySQL拥有一个庞大而活跃的社区,这是其能够持续创新并保持领先地位的关键所在

    社区中的成员来自各行各业,包括开发者、数据库管理员、企业用户等,他们共同分享经验、解决问题并推动MySQL的发展

     MySQL社区定期发布新版本和更新补丁,修复已知漏洞并引入新功能

    这种持续的更新和改进使得MySQL能够紧跟技术发展的步伐,保持其竞争力和领先地位

     此外,MySQL社区还提供了丰富的文档、教程和案例研究等资源,帮助用户更好地理解和使用MySQL

    这些资源不仅提高了用户的学习效率,还促进了MySQL技术的普及和应用

     六、全面的安全性保障 在数据安全日益重要的今天,MySQL凭借其全面的安全性保障措施赢得了用户的信赖

    MySQL提供了多种身份验证和授权机制,如密码验证、SSL/TLS加密等,确保只有授权用户才能访问数据库

     同时,MySQL还支持审计日志和事件触发器等高级功能,使得企业能够实时监控数据库的访问和操作行为,及时发现并响应潜在的安全威胁

     为了进一步提高数据库的安全性,MySQL还引入了多种数据加密技术,如透明数据加密(TDE)和表空间加密等,确保数据在存储和传输过程中的安全性

    这些安全性保障措施使得MySQL成为处理敏感数据和关键业务系统的理想选择

     七、丰富的生态系统:无缝集成,拓展应用 MySQL拥有丰富的生态系统,与众多主流技术和平台实现了无缝集成

    这使得企业能够轻松地将MySQL与其他技术组件(如Web服务器、应用服务器、大数据平台等)相结合,构建高效、稳定且可扩展的应用系统

     例如,MySQL与LAMP(Linux、Apache、MySQL、PHP/Perl/Python)堆栈的紧密集成,使得开发者能够快速构建基于Web的应用程序

    同时,MySQL还与Hadoop、Spark等大数据平台实现了良好的互操作性,使得企业能够充分利用大数据技术的优势进行数据挖掘和分析

     此外,MySQL还支持多种中间件和缓存技术(如Redis、Memcached等),进一步提高了应用系统的性能和响应速度

    这种丰富的生态系统使得MySQL成为构建复杂应用系统的理想选择

     八、成功案例:众多企业的信赖之选 MySQL凭借其卓越的性能、高度的可扩展性、易用性、强大的社区支持以及全面的安全性保障等措施,赢得了众多企业的信赖和好评

    从初创公司到大型跨国公司,从互联网行业到金融、电信、医疗等领域,MySQL都发挥着举足轻重的作用

     例如,腾讯选择MySQL作为其微信、QQ等核心业务系统的数据库支撑,确保了数亿用户的稳定在线和高效交互

    阿里巴巴则利用MySQL构建了其电商平台的底层数据库架构,支持了庞大的商品信息和交易数据处理需求

    这些成功案例充分证明了MySQL在处理大规模、高并发、复杂业务场景时的卓越表现

     结语 综上所述,MySQL凭借其卓越的性能、高度的可扩展性、易用性、强大的社区支持以及全面的安全性保障等措施,在数据库领域独树一帜,成为众多企业和开发者的唯一选择

    无论是初创公司还是大型跨国公司,无论是互联网行业还是传统行业,MySQL都能够提供稳定、高效且可扩展的数据库解决方案,助力企业实现数字化转型和业务发展

    展望未来,随着技术的不断进步和应用场景的不断拓展,MySQL将继续发挥其独特优势,引领数据库技术的发展潮流